Objective To investigate antimicrobial susceptibility distribution of the extended-spectrum β-lat-amases producing strains. Method The isolates of G-strains were detected by VITEK32. CLSI 2008 was employed to study the antimicrobial resistance. Results The ESBLs-producing strains in E. Coli and Klebsiella spp isolates was 42.9% and 38.7%. The resistant rate of common antibiotes to ESBLs positive stains was higher than ESBLs negative strains.
